I have a 68 Coupe, I drove it for six seven years before putting it away doing C4 vette suspension front and rear, Porsche Cayenne brakes a SBC with a Viper T56.

I'm in the process of having some 18" BMW M3 wheels widened from 8" to 11" so I measured my wheelwells the other day and they are 13 1/2" from the lip to the wheelhouse, then you can gain another 1/2" by rolling the lip (its 1" wide approx).

SW,

I run a 10" wide wheel with a 305/35 no problem (5.75" b/s),I know guys who run an 11" wheel with 315's,it'll work but you really have to nail your b/s perfectly.
